Düşünceler Hakkında Bilmek C# Object Kullanımı



Evet, makalede eksiklikler olur. Bunu tenkit olarak akseptans ediyorum. Işlevsel programlamada struct kullanılmasının nedenini de bilmiyor, performans ve vesair mevzular karşı da rastgele bir rey çitndırmıtefsir. Siz biliyorsanız lütfen aydınlatır mkaloriız?

C# programlama dilinde Object dershaneı, geniş bir kullanım kayranına sahiptir ve nesne yönelimli programlamanın temel taşıdır. İşte C# Object kullanımının bazı örnek alanları:

Burada özen ederseniz eğer ms.x ve ms.y bileğişmeyeceğinden dolayı bir Deep Copy kavlükarar konusudur. şayet referans tipli konstrüksiyonlar olsalardı süflidaki gibi bir sonuç elde edilecekti ve Shallow Copy alay konusu olacaktı.

Compiler kendisi bir property adında bir private field oluşturur. Bu minval property’lere Auto-Implemented property denir. Bu da C# dilinin katkısızladığı avantajlardan birisi. Aşağıda dü farklı kullanımı gösterelim.

derslikını BankAccount degajelettik sonrasında, dundaki kodda LineOfCreditAccount gösterildiği üzere oluşturucuyu yeni yapı taşı oluşturucuyu çağıracak şekilde değteamültirebilirsiniz:

Bu tip uygulamalarda, kullanıcı arabirimi elemanlarının manzum bir C# Object Kullanımı şekilde yerleştirilmesi ve örgütlü edilmesi önemlidir ve tableLayoutPanel bu ihtiyaca cevap verebilir.

2010 seneından bu yana Enformatik Teknolojileri Öğretmeni olarak okul liselerinde vazife yapmaktayım.

object b=10; //Boxing Üstte b isminde object tipli bir kararsız oluşturduk.Bu oluşturduğumuz bileğkârkeni Unboxing edinmek yürekin adidaki hizmetlemi yapmamız gerekiyor.

Nedeniyle Encapsülation’i elan emeksiz kılmaktadır. Hassaten property’lerde field olarak kullanılabilir. Property’lerin tanılamamı dundaki imza üzere binalır.

ara sıra nesne odaklı programlamanın ilk sütunu veya ilkesi olarak adlandırılır. Sınıf veya yapı, üyelerinden her birinin klas yahut yapı haricinde ne denli erişilebilir olduğunu belirtebilir.

Bu kuruluşya kadar oluşturduğumuz tüm nesnelerin Heap kısmında bulunduğunu söylemiştik. Oysa Stack kısmında struct dokumasında nesneleri tutabilmekteyiz.

ComboBox=Önceden tanılamamlanmış seçenekler sağlayan bir ilişkili liste kutusu ile bir tertip denetimi bir müttehit giriş kutusu.

İsteğe destelı minimumBalance bir parametre derunermiş ikinci bir oluşturucu ekleyerek mebdelayalım. Bu yeni oluşturucu, var olan oluşturucu tarafından meydana getirilen tüm eylemleri gerçekleştirir.

Fevkdaki harf iki yeni tekniği gösterir. İlk olarak, minimumBalance vadi olarak readonlyişaretlenir. Bu, nesne oluşturulduğunda bileğerin değnöbettirilemeyeceği mazmunına gelir. bir BankAccount oluşturulduktan minimumBalance sonra bileğçalışmatirilemez.

Leave a Reply

Your email address will not be published. Required fields are marked *